Shower tile repair involves restoring damaged or deteriorating tile surfaces to improve appearance and functionality. The scope of the project can vary based on the extent of damage, materials used, and specific repair needs. Understanding typical considerations can help in planning and budgeting for such repairs.

  • Materials used may include ceramic, porcelain, or natural stone tiles, along with grout and sealants.
  • Scope can range from small touch-ups to extensive tile replacement across a large shower area.
  • Labor complexity depends on tile removal, surface preparation, and installation techniques required.
  • Permitting requirements vary based on local regulations and the scope of work involved.
  • Additional services may include waterproofing, surface sealing, or decorative accents to enhance the repair outcome.

Project size impacts overall cost and timeline.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small repair (e.g., chip or crack) $100 - $300
Moderate repair (e.g., multiple tiles or minor grout replacement) $300 - $700
Large repair (e.g., extensive tile replacement or waterproofing) $700 - $2,000
Complete re-tiling $2,000 - $5,000

Costs can vary based on the size of the shower, tile type, and scope of work involved.
